Analysis

In 2024, birth rate, crude in Marshall Islands stood at 20.09 per 1,000 people. That is the lowest value across all 65 years on record.

The figure is down 5.0% on the previous year and down 21.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, birth rate, crude in Marshall Islands peaked at 51.74 per 1,000 people in 1978 and was at its lowest, 20.09 per 1,000 people, in 2024.

That places Marshall Islands 73rd out of 215 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 65 years of available data.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 46.82 per 1,000 people 46 per 1,000 people 47.72 per 1,000 people 10
1970s 50.24 per 1,000 people 47.68 per 1,000 people 51.74 per 1,000 people 10
1980s 48.06 per 1,000 people 43.78 per 1,000 people 51.15 per 1,000 people 10
1990s 39.48 per 1,000 people 38.33 per 1,000 people 42.43 per 1,000 people 10
2000s 36.51 per 1,000 people 32.79 per 1,000 people 38.15 per 1,000 people 10
2010s 26.2 per 1,000 people 23.74 per 1,000 people 30.93 per 1,000 people 10
2020s 21.97 per 1,000 people 20.09 per 1,000 people 23.44 per 1,000 people 5

Crude birth rate indicates the number of live births occurring during the year, per 1,000 population estimated at midyear. Subtracting the crude death rate from the crude birth rate provides the rate of natural increase, which is equal to the rate of population change in the absence of migration.
